What Was Sam Houston's Most Heroic Decision? Pls help this is due today.
Gnom [1K]

Answer:

After the Battle of Gonzales, Houston helped organize Texas's provisional government and was selected as the top-ranking official in the Texan Army. He led the Texan Army to victory at the Battle of San Jacinto, the decisive battle in Texas's war for independence against Mexico.
